Post Workout while sick?

Hey guys, I just woke up today, and I was going to work out, but I don't feel 100% right now, and yesterday I had acceleration and soccer conditioning, so my muscles are a little tense still. But what do you guys suggest? I have a sore throat, so I am not really that sick, but should you work out when you are getting sick? or take a day off and just get better?

Working out while you are sick will not make you any worse, but you will feel like hell while doing it. If you can afford to skip the workout, just rest up until you feel better.

it may not make you worse be it will inhibit your recovery. your body needs your energy to get better not to build bigger muscles.
